This work describes the study of the chemical composition and bioactivity of the essential oils (EOs) of the different organs (leaves, flowers, stems and roots) from Eruca vesicaria. According to the GC and GC/MS analysis, all the EOs were dominated by erucin (4-methylthiobutyl isothiocyanate) with a percentage ranging from 17.9 % (leaves) to 98.5 % (roots). The isolated EOs were evaluated for their antioxidant (DPPH, ABTS and beta-carotene/linoleic acid), antibacterial and inhibitory property against alpha-amylase and alpha-glucosidase. Most EOs exhibited an interesting alpha-glucosidase and alpha-amylase inhibitory potential. The roots essential oil was found to be the most active with IC50 values of 0.80 +/- 0.06 and 0.11 +/- 0.01 mu g mL(-1), respectively. The essential oil of roots exhibited the highest antioxidant activity (DPPH, PI=92.76 +/- 0.01 %; ABTS, PI=78.87 +/- 0.19; and beta-carotene, PI=56.1 +/- 0.01 %). The isolated oils were also tested for their antibacterial activity against two Gram-positive and three Gram-negative bacteria. Moderate results have been noted by comparison with Gentamicin used as positive control.
